  6. Sep 7, 2021 · Luisa Huertas is an actress and voice teacher based in Mexico City. She is a founding member of the Mexican Academy of Theatrical Art, the Academy of Cinematographic Arts and Sciences, the Advisory Council of the University Theater Center (CUT) of the National Autonomous University of Mexico (UNAM).
